输入格式:首先输入一个正整数T,表示测试数据的组数,然后是T组测试数据。 每组测试先输入n,表示数据个数,然后输入n个整数。

输出格式:对于每组测试,输出大于平均分的成绩个数。

下面是我的代码

#include <stdio.h>
#define MAXN 100000int main()
{int n, T, i;scanf("%d", &T);// T决定了这个循环运行的次数for (int q = 0; q < T; q++){scanf("%d", &n); //输入个数nint a[MAXN];//存放数据for (i = 0; i < n; i++)scanf(" %d", &a[i]);//求和并计算平均值int sum = 0, aver, count = 0;for (i = 0; i < n; i++)sum += a[i];aver = sum / n;//将a[i]与平均值作对比for (i = 0; i < n; i++)if (a[i] > aver)count++; // a[i]大于平均值,计数加一//运行完上述步骤,输出这个数组中超过平均值的人数printf("%d\n", count);}return 0;
}

【PTA】输入一个整数n,再输入n个成绩,求大于平均分的成绩个数。 例如,输入5 68 79 56 95 88,输出3。相关推荐

  1. 偶数乘2奇数乘3C语言,输入一个整数x,如果为偶数乘2,否则乘3,然后输出.C语言

    编写一个程序,输入一个正整数,并做以下运算:如果为偶数,除以2,如果为奇数,乘3加1.得到的结果再按上 本人不会C#,算法相通,用c语言演示一下:#includevoidmain(void){intz ...

  2. 输入一个整数,判断是奇数还是偶数?

    package Demo01;import java.util.Scanner;/*输入一个整数,判断是奇数还是偶数?*/public class Demo07 {public static void ...

  3. 键盘输入一个整数1~7代表今天周几,再输入间隔天数n,判断n天后是周几

    键盘输入一个整数1~7代表今天周几,再输入间隔天数n,判断n天后是周几 代码如下(示例): public static void main(String[] args) {java.util.Scan ...

  4. java 判断能否整除_java编程,键盘输入一个整数,判断能否被5和6整除,再判断能否被5或6整除?...

    展开全部 首先判断能否同时被5和e68a84e8a2ad62616964757a686964616f313333656435666整除,如果不能再单独判断是否能被5或者6整除. import java ...

  5. C语言--编程将递增数列10、20、30、40、50、60、70、80、90、100保存到数组中,再从键盘输入一个整数,插入到该数列中,使之成为一个递增数列。

    源代码: #include <stdio.h> #define N 50int main(){int a[N]={10,20,30,40,50,60,70,80,90,100};int n ...

  6. JAVA实现输入一个整数,输出该数二进制表示中1的个数(《剑指offer》)

    题目: 输入一个整数,输出该数二进制表示中1的个数.其中负数用补码表示. 这个题目有个比较有意思并且被公认的解法,我就先贴答案吧: public class Solution {public int ...

  7. c++输入一个整数判断是否为完全平方数_matlab判断一个整数是完全平方数

    (C语言c++)判断一个数是否是 完全平方数的 整数倍 #include#includeint ispow(int x){    int& 用c编判断一个数是否是完全数 #include#in ...

  8. c语言printf输出整数数字,C语言 念数字 输入一个整数,输出每个数字对应的拼音。当整数为负数时,先输出fu字...

    你的程序有很多不对的地方,没必要用数组,多次的getchar();也不知道是干啥的,我写一个程序贴给你看看吧,有问题再问. #include void judge_num(int num); void ...

  9. 输入一个整数n,统计1-n之间的奇数和。你有几种办法实现?

    此专栏是希望通过各种小练习来增强python的知识运用,会不断更新.有同样需求的小伙伴可以实时关注,一起进步. 你行你上,话不多说,直接上题. 问题: 输入一个整数n,统计1~n之间的奇数和.你有几种 ...

  10. C语言:输入一个整数 求它是几位数

    精彩分享: ​​​​​​​C++从入门到精通(十万字详细内容总结)细节满满_九九丸io的博客-CSDN博客 (数据结构与算法)一文让你学会基本排序算法(图文详解) 题目:输入一个整数求它是几位数   ...

最新文章

  1. 他们创造了编程语言,他们是这个时代伟大的父亲
  2. softsign激活函数
  3. 从Apache Kafka 重温文件高效读写
  4. TP、Yii、Laravel的区别
  5. 每日程序C语言34-利用指针将输入的三个数排序
  6. 宝塔设置thinkphp的伪静态_thinkphp等入口文件在public目录的设置方法
  7. 档案盒正面标签制作_错题本科学制作方法、正确使用方式及窍门
  8. 一半的一半(51Nod-2382)
  9. 第一个MapReduce程序-------WordCount
  10. swagger 修改dto注解_一文搞懂Swagger,让你明白用了Swagger的好处!!!
  11. python 仪表盘 ppt_Python强大的pyecharts绘画优美图形lt;三gt;
  12. ZooKeeper官方文档学习笔记04-ZooKeeper的Java实例
  13. Netty in action—Bootstraping
  14. vfp 打开服务器文件,VFP下客户机访问任意映射服务器的方法
  15. 解决selenium自动化测试时,chrome浏览器自动关闭问题
  16. 又猎一“狐”:一名外逃越南嫌疑人落网中
  17. 八大常用基础电路保护器件作用
  18. 用Python在喜马拉雅音乐爬虫小试
  19. 北京软件开发商城app系统软件开发大概多少钱
  20. 各种计算机语言的经典书籍(C/C++/Java/C#/VC/VB等)

热门文章

  1. 杭州电子科技大学计算机培养计划,杭州电子科技大学 计算机学院 2016级计算机科学与技术(学术)培养方案...
  2. Android事件处理之物理按键,移动应用开发课程
  3. winform的helloworld
  4. Session过期、失效时间
  5. 数学 {上界/下界}
  6. 打击学历造假问题有妙招
  7. 【小程序语法】小程序脚本语言 - WXS
  8. 采埃孚全球首发coPILOT 以自动驾驶产品切入中国市场 | 2019上海车展...
  9. 静态路由转换成动态路由_三个路由将逗号分隔的列转换为行
  10. K8S系列:查看pod容器的日志